Commentary by Shelly Gattlieb
Born and reared in Tucson, Ariz., Franci Fealk is licensed to practice law in Arizona and Indiana. She spent more than 10 years as a litigator but for the past 5 years has worked with security companies in mergers and acquisitions at Marc P. Katz, LLC. She represents buyers and sellers on deals ranging from $100,000 to millions of dollars.
Fealk attended Washington University in St. Louis. She is married to Michael Skolnick, director of individual philanthropy at Newfields. They have one beautiful daughter, Molly Samantha, who is almost 2 years old. The couple’s wedding venue was the Seelbach Hotel in Louisville, in the ballroom where the Great Gatsby wedding took place.
The Fealks are also part owners of Authentic, the thoroughbred who, in 2020, won the Kentucky Derby and the Breeder’s Cup, where he set a new Keeneland track record.
